The size of Swan Hill is approximately 126.6 square kilometres. There are 37 parks, covering nearly 1.8% of the total area. The population of Swan Hill in 2016 was 10905 people. By 2021 the population was 11186 showing a population growth of 2.6%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Swan Hill is 20-29 years. Households in Swan Hill are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1000 - $1399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Swan Hill work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 65.00% of the homes in Swan Hill were owner-occupied compared with 62.40% in 2016.
